    Reboot the machine and start pressing DEL from the keyboard, it will enter you inside the BIOS setting window. Make sure that the wires card is not disabling in the BIOS. In some of the laptop the onboard wireless card is by default disable in the BIOS, this is simply the motherboard bug and for this cause these type of problem is occurs. You can make sure this by the live CD of ubuntu.
